Bombay HC Temporarily Halts Metro Car Shed Project At Kanjurmag

The metro car shed project in Mumbai's Kanjurmag has been put on hold by the Bombay High Court until further orders. The project was shifted to Kanjurmag from Aarey after environmentalists had protested against the BJP-led government last year. Commenting on the issue, CM Uddhav Thackeray stated, "Politics shouldn't come in the way of the development". Mumbai's 'Metro Car Shed Project' To Relocate From Aarey, Moved to Kanjurmarg

Maharastra CM Uddhav Thackeray on October 11 declared the relocation of the 'metro car shed project', which was suppose to be build in Aarey forest region of Mumbai. The project has been moved to Kanjurmarg for which land allocation has been done already. Reportedly, in October 2019, activists had staged protests condemning the move in-order to save biodiversity in the area. Maharashtra Government to Declare 600 Acres of Aarey Land as Reserve Forest

The 600-acre Aarey land near Sanjay Gandhi National Park in Mumbai will soon be declared as a reserve forest. The Maharashtra CM Udhhav Thackeray on September 2 took the decision in this regard. CM also stressed for protecting the rights of tribals in the area. Reportedly, the decision will be implemented in a phased manner, with rehabilitation of slums withing the area being priority.
